Every day, Maud helps her parents make toys for other children. Every night, she hears frightening noises of a monster trying to invade the house. Maud needs help. But when a girl turns up, calling herself Detective Frieda, will she provide the right sort of help? Will Frieda discover the truth behind Maud’s strange family? Tall Stories, the company behind the immensely successful shows The Gruffalo and The Snow Dragon, have a brand new, mysterious, story to tell with all the words, drama, music and physical storytelling style Tall Stories are famous for. Does a Monster Live Next Door? Has been devised for older children, aged six and up, and their grown-ups. Storytelling, humour and music create a world where nothing is what it seems...

Quirky animal stories for younger children, Experience the creatures and sounds of the jungle. Meet the mischievous Monkey who loves bananas and finally applaud the wits and brains of Hare in his clash with Lion – King of the Jungle. . . . Trickery, fun and table-top puppetry bring these wonderful stories to life.
